Etanox is a Swiss aerospace start-up developing compact, high-performance chemical propulsion systems for small satellites and deep-space missions. Our unique green propellant blend enables a new class of reliable and high-thrust reaction control and main propulsion systems designed for simplicity, performance, and scalability.

We are a small and passionate team of engineers and entrepreneurs with backgrounds in rocket propulsion, system engineering, and spacecraft design. Together, we are building the next generation of European satellite propulsion technology.

Your Profile
We are looking for a motivated and hands-on engineer with a strong background in propulsion development and experimental testing. You should have solid knowledge in fluid dynamics, thermodynamics, and combustion, along with practical experience in designing, building, and operating propulsion hardware.

A good understanding of high-pressure systems, valves, sensors, and instrumentation is essential, as well as experience with test setups, data acquisition, and analysis. Familiarity with manufacturing processes, materials, and basic machining or assembly work is beneficial.

You are comfortable working in a lab or test environment, troubleshooting hardware issues, and developing structured test campaigns. Experience with programming languages (e.g., Python) for data processing is a plus.

You work in a structured, safety-conscious manner and are capable of managing technical challenges independently while contributing effectively within a small, fast-paced team. A reliable, detail-oriented, and solution-focused approach is key to success in this role.

Your Responsibilities

Design, develop, and iterate satellite propulsion subsystems (thrusters, feed systems, valves, tanks)

Perform sizing, trade studies, and performance analysis (e.g., thrust, Isp, mass flow, thermal behavior)

Develop and maintain system and component-level requirements and specifications

Support propellant selection, compatibility analysis, and handling procedures

Design and execute component and system-level test campaigns (cold flow, hot fire, leak, pressure, vibration, TVAC)

Develop test setups including fluid systems, instrumentation, DAQ, and control systems

Define and implement test procedures, safety concepts, and hazard analyses

Analyze test data, derive performance parameters, and document results

Troubleshoot anomalies during development and testing, implement corrective actions

Support design for manufacturability, integration, and assembly

Coordinate with suppliers and manufacturing partners for hardware procurement

Contribute to qualification and acceptance testing in accordance with ECSS standards
